Output e64c6ba3e5794247420fb5f32d641da10a7ea2319040aee7313723e32a0e9c07:20

value
642855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36795c938657bddb074bc04cd5cd3482796e4e12 OP_EQUAL
address
36f3oFp82gZoNDUzLWAoZb7kjbNp4UzV3M
transaction
e64c6ba3e5794247420fb5f32d641da10a7ea2319040aee7313723e32a0e9c07
spent
true